Mobile App: PockeTwit

PockeTwit is a mobile app for Windows Mobile 6 smartphones that supports multiple Twitter and Identi.ca accounts.

Features:

  • unique (almost iPhone-like) UI
  • supports multiple Twitter and Identi.ca accounts
  • map view shows users on world map and allows searching by region
  • URL shortening with is.gd
  • send photos to TwitPic
  • integration with Twitter search
  • clickable @names, URLs and #hashtags
  • different themes

The Good:

The UI for PockeTwit is fantastic, giving the smartphone an almost iPhone-like feel when using it. Users can find all the information they need about tweets in their timeline, @replies and DM, follow/unfollow, re-tweet and mark favorites. Updates can be posted from any user account. The search feature works well and the map feature is interesting.

The Not-so-Good:

As great as the UI is for PockeTwit, it can take a little while to get used to. Tweets from all accounts seem to show in the same presentation and that can take some figuring out as well. Other than that, there is little to complain about.
